Walnut blasting is a $500 maintenance item, so if it wasn't done, that's all it takes. Not sure the other issues, what there's "to look for". There's a recall on injectors (so find out if it's been done and if not, I'd think a dealer would still do it since it's a recall) and the HPFP and wastegate rattle have extended warranties from BMW, so find out what that extension is (years and miles), in case you run into the issue.
The HPFP will just go, don't think there's much to look for, other than long cranks when you start the car. The rattle, I suppose you can hear when you start the car.
